Berhane, Hiromitsu Kato, Igor Aharonovich, Norikazu Mizuochi, Satoshi Yamasaki, Sumin Choi, Toshiharu Makino","submitted_at":"2015-03-16T19:25:30Z","abstract_excerpt":"Electrically driven emission from negatively charged silicon-vacancy, (SiV)- centres in single crystal diamond is demonstrated. The SiV centres were generated using ion implantation into an intrinsic (i) region of a p-i-n single crystal diamond diode. Both electroluminescence and the photoluminescence signals exhibit the typical emission that is attributed to the (SiV)- centres. Under forward and reversed biased PL measurements, no signal from the neutral (SiV)0 defect could be observed.
